What is the Global Youth Statement?
The Global Youth Statement (GYS) is an evidence-based collection of collective demands of children and youth across the world, constructed, articulated, and presented to the UNFCCC and GYS Parties, stakeholders, observers, and other key participants on climate policy by YOUNGO, the UNFCCC's official Children and Youth Constituency, as well as a formally structured process to transform youth perspectives into actionable policy-focused recommendations for global decision-makers.
The GYS process unfolds across four key stages:
1. Collection of Inputs – Gathering submissions from working groups, LCOYs, NGOs, and individuals from across the world.
2. Hackathons – Conducted over 50+ thematic policy hackathons to refine and align children and youth positions.
3. Synthesis and Editing – Reviewed and consolidated inputs for clarity, balance, and alignment with UNFCCC decisions.
4. Advocacy and Handover – Ensuring the final document is disseminated and recognized across Parties, observers, and negotiation platforms.
In 2025, the GYS includes demands across 20+ diverse thematic areas, including from energy, adaptation, and loss and damage to education, health, and peacebuilding, each grounded in the principles of climate justice and human rights.
The Global Youth Statement 2025: A united call for urgent climate action
The GYS is a unified call from children and youth from over 100 countries around the world to take urgent action for climate justice, climate resilience, and peace as ecological and humanitarian crises escalate around the world. According to a World Bank report, it is predicted that by 2050, over 1.3 billion people will experience severe ecological threats, and up to 1.2 billion people may be displaced from their homes due to climate change. Furthermore, even if the world keeps global warming to 1.5°C, children born in 2020 will live on average, seven times more heatwaves and double the number of wildfires than their grandparents' generation. We must recognize that this is only one more example of injustices that continue to widen across generations. Despite the growing urgency of the climate crisis, we have not seen an increase in global climate ambition; youth spaces and participation have been shrinking at an alarming rate, misinformation is increasing, implementation is lagging behind commitments, and the status quo is unsustainable.
The GYS adamantly responds: Youth will not inherit a broken world. Embodying the spirit of "Harvesting Hope'’ and Mutirão (collective action), youth are demanding the 30th session of the global Conference of the Parties (COP30) to be a definitive moment when governments, institutions, and businesses all join behind science, equity, and justice to secure the livable and peaceful future we all deserve.
What makes GYS 2025 unique
The 2025 GYS stands out for its inclusive process, negotiation relevance, and the depth of its thematic proposals developed by youth from around the world.
1. Negotiation-Aligned (NADs) – Every demand is completely and directly mapped to official COP30 agenda items, ensuring the document’s full relevance within UNFCCC negotiations.
2. Globally Inclusive and Data-Driven – Inputs from 30,000+ youth across 150+ countries were synthesized thoroughly through LCOYs, RCOYs, and YOUNGO’s thematic working groups.
3. Strategically Connected – Designed as a strategic tool to engage directly with Parties, observers, and stakeholders, bridging youth advocacy with institutional decision-making.
In essence, the GYS is a vital youth negotiation framework, transforming voices from the grassroots into influence at the highest policy tables.
